Proliant ML110 Gen10 Fan Noise

We've purchased a few Proliant ML110 Gen10 servers and notice quite an increase in the fan noise over the previous Gen9's.

We have installed secondary Graphics and network cards and have installed the additional fan and baffle kit.

We've looked at the BIOS updated the iLO but their still quite loud, not excessively but enough to annoy other people in the office.

Does anyone have any suggestions that could help lower the fan noise without putting it in something.

Hello good day.

I tell you my experience with the same server, but the previous generation.

I have also incorporated a 10GB network card, a P440 controller, four 16GB RAM modules, a PCI fan and eight 10 TB disks.

At the beginning I also had some constant accelerations of rise and fall of revolutions of the fans, and little by little I have been able to solve it.

The first thing I did was to buy the additional fan that comes with a high TDP processor, and then also add a fan to the HP P440 hardware controller (Noctua USB), since the controller's temperature was too high , still having the PCI fan.

Good day,

The best approach here would be to bring all the FW versions to to the latest supported SPP version.
In case the issue still persist have to identify which sensor is driving the fans to spin on high speed.

Well I have the server at home, and the percentage of use of the fan is 6.3% and 7.1%. If you are using a hardware RAID controller, be advised to incorporate a USB fan. My P440 4GB rose at very high temperatures, and now works at 52 °.
